Transaction 5537273b3ec60c225028f56fb5dc89917ae857c23350652d89714a376a718281
1 Input
1 Output
-
5537273b3ec60c225028f56fb5dc89917ae857c23350652d89714a376a718281:0
- value
- 80609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85584e210e04a5da41ac163a253c19af8cd7b4e5 OP_EQUAL
- address
- 3Dr5acJbNE8oiWmvZpZeuYtw3sanj7zQi5